TAXF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review
78 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in American Century Diversified Municipal Bond ETF (TAXF)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$377M — up 8.6% from $347M a quarter earlier.
Fund positioning in TAXF was balanced in Q3 2024: 6 funds opened new positions, 6 closed out, 40 added to existing stakes and 25 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Carson Wealth (CWM LLC), adding an estimated $9.84M. The largest seller was Sanctuary Advisors, exiting entirely with an estimated $4.13M sold.
